Wireless, mobility, and IoT solutions have become essential for organizations seeking operational efficiency, real-time decision-making, and digital transformation, yet implementing these technologies requires careful planning and governance. Businesses should begin by conducting a comprehensive inventory of devices and endpoints—including mobile devices, laptops, tablets, IoT sensors, and smart cameras—documenting operating systems, versions, locations, and criticality. Coverage and connectivity must then be mapped, including Wi-Fi, LTE/5G, and other wireless technologies, ensuring sufficient bandwidth and redundancy for critical applications.

Step 2: Coverage & Connectivity Planning
- Map Wi-Fi, LTE/5G, and other wireless coverage.
- Define bandwidth requirements per device and application.
- Identify redundancy needs for critical systems.
Step 3: Security & Policy Template
- Create Acceptable Use Policies for devices and IoT sensors.
- Implement Mobile Device Management (MDM) policies.
- Plan IoT network segmentation and secure access control.
Step 4: Monitoring & Analytics Checklist
- Identify KPIs: uptime, throughput, device battery levels.
- Deploy dashboards for IoT telemetry and network health.
- Schedule periodic audits of wireless usage and costs.

Security and policy frameworks should be established to manage mobile devices, enforce acceptable use, and segment IoT devices for secure access. Monitoring and analytics are equally important; organizations need to track device performance, network uptime, battery life, and IoT telemetry to identify inefficiencies and optimize operations. Periodic audits of wireless usage and expenses help ensure investments are delivering measurable value.
